32308 WOODWARD AVE ROYAL OAK, MI 48073 Get Directions
32308 WOODWARD AVE ROYAL OAK, MI 48073 Get Directions
Tropical Fish Pond was founded in 1990, and is located at 32308 Woodward Ave in Royal Oak.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.